You guys are missing the point. Lt. Karl Bolt, as expressed by Academydad and by Lt. Bolt himself, wants to serve in the United States Air Force. He has requested of the Secretary of Defense an exception to his commitment to the Air Force.. not an out. He has requested that he be allowed to pursue baseball while working in an adapted duty to the Air Force.

West Point has a graduate currently doing the same thing. He plays baseball and works as a recruiter. In fact, ARMY may have more than one doing that. They had two get drafted this past year who signed contracts.

Baseball can be used as a recruitment tool not only for the Academies, but for the armed services themselves.

ARMY, NAVY, and Air Force all compete at the DI level. They need quality athletes to compete at that level. Some of them are going attract attention from MLB scouts.
